Go Responsive: Why a Mobile Website Matters

In the last year, more than half of all internet usage worldwide was on mobile devices, more than 70% of Americans accessed the internet using a smartphone, and rates of “near me” searches have doubled. Studies have also shown that people who use mobile search to make a decision are 40% more likely to make a phone call. As a real estate agent, you depend on contact with your customers. A mobile website can help this happen.

What is a mobile website?

Web pages with responsive design will automatically respond to the device being used to view them. Text, images, buttons, and navigation should all resize automatically. If content can’t be seen easily on a mobile device, it may be removed. To make your website responsive, or mobile-friendly, remember that every page on your site can be a mobile landing page. Each page should have only one goal, and this goal should be clearly communicated. There should be one main Call to Action button within two screens of the top of each page, and another CTA button at the bottom. These buttons should be big! Make it easy for fingers to navigate on a small screen, and have the buttons extend across the width of the screen. Finally, keep your phone number clear, easy to read, and make it easy to “tap to call,” so prospects and customers can reach you without any hassles. Benefits of responsive websites

Responsive websites can bring a number of benefits. If you’ve ever been to a website on your phone and had to scroll side-to-side, or zoom in to see content, you probably didn’t have a great experience. A mobile site that presents necessary content in a clear and easy-to-use format gives users a much better experience. According to a 2017 study, nearly half of users said that if a site didn’t work well on their smartphones, it made them feel like the company didn’t care about their business. 52% of users, in fact, said that a bad mobile experience made them less likely to engage with that company, and 50% of people said that even if they like a business, they will use them less often if the website isn’t mobile friendly. It’s clear that a well-designed mobile website can be critical to the success of your real estate agency.

Mobile speed matters

Nearly all users (91%) will leave a mobile website if it doesn’t meet their needs, letting them navigate and find information quickly and easily. 61% will leave a mobile website if they don’t find what they’re looking for right away. With a successful mobile website, you can experience increased search results rankings. It’s no secret that Google loves mobile search: since 2015, searches done on mobile devices have actively demoted desktop sites in their results. And in July 2018, Google will begin including mobile site speed in its search result rankings.

Make sure your mobile website meets your users’ needs

Most people don’t use their smartphones the same way they use their desktop or laptop computer. Instead of doing in-depth research, mobile users are more likely to want to find information quickly and easily. Because they offer a way to access top-level website content that is optimized for a smaller screen, mobile websites are better suited to consumer behavior.
